Thanks for the advice! I'm already very careful with the mixture. Was obvious during first breakin that #1 is the leanest, with the very (very) rich mixture it is the only cilinder that gets luke warm. The others stayed almost completely cold. Now they are almost even.

With my 33cc engine the base setting in the manual is on the rich side. To get all cilinders to fire you have to lean the mixture. This is on the full throttle setting and mid range.
